Tests: Add a check for color support when printing status
authorChristian Babeux <christian.babeux@efficios.com>
Mon, 24 Sep 2012 16:11:44 +0000 (12:11 -0400)
committerDavid Goulet <dgoulet@efficios.com>
Mon, 24 Sep 2012 20:25:01 +0000 (16:25 -0400)
commit2d7e012dc1d47b55bf37e05d9c2a76bad7620e31
tree824d2d06d7bdf7b5856a839a352441995598ba35
parent2f70b271351fe2b7befc4e327503f7c13a57dcd5
Tests: Add a check for color support when printing status

When printing the status of test is OK or FAIL, check if stdout is
attached to a terminal device. This way the output is not cluttered with
useless escape characters. Some use cases where we don't want colors:

$ ./sometest | less

$ ./sometest > a.log

Signed-off-by: Christian Babeux <christian.babeux@efficios.com>
Signed-off-by: David Goulet <dgoulet@efficios.com>
tests/utils.h
This page took 0.024732 seconds and 4 git commands to generate.